Common Swift vs Mullah Spiny Mouse

Apus apus compared with Acomys mullah

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Common Swift Mullah Spiny Mouse
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Aves (Birds)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Apodiformes (Apodiformes) Rodentia (Rodents)
Family Apodidae Muridae (Mice & Rats)
Genus Apus Acomys
Species Apus apus Acomys mullah

Evolutionary Relationship

Common Swift and Mullah Spiny Mouse share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
